Ellipsis bridges the gap between review and implementation. Most AI review tools identify issues and leave comments. Ellipsis goes further: it can read a reviewer's comment ("Make this variable const" or "Add input validation here") and automatically generate a commit with the fix. - Source: dev.to / 7 months ago

Gotify is a self-hosted notification server with a clean web UI for managing applications and messages. Each application gets its own token, and messages arrive via WebSocket โ no polling, no push service dependency. - Source: dev.to / 4 months ago
